About Victoria

Situated next to Westminster, Victoria is a vibrant area of the city that is packed with trendy eateries, green open spaces and fantastic transport connections. This district shares its borders with some affluent areas and well-known names, making it a popular choice for businesses looking for office space to rent. Despite being such a popular location, Victoria is a relatively compact part of the city, but it provides connections to a huge range of destinations elsewhere in the country, from Epsom and Guildford to Brighton. 

 

Victoria is home to a wide variety of business industries, from non-profits and law firms to business management consultancies and recruitment firms. It is home to some huge global companies, from tech firms to media publishers. There are also plenty of retail spaces here, including independent boutiques and stores alongside high street brands. For companies in the hospitality and travel sectors, Victoria provides a brilliant location that allows for brilliant networking opportunities and a wider network of potential staff too. 

 

This part of the city is undergoing a lot of redevelopment and regeneration, providing companies with a constantly evolving and improved area for commercial activity. The brilliant connections that Victoria affords companies makes it a prime office location for businesses from all sectors, but the close proximity to Westminster makes it a huge draw for those in the financial, government and legal sectors in particular.

Nearby Areas

Victoria forms part of the City of Westminster in Central London. It is framed by Westminster in the east, Green Park and Buckingham Palace Gardens in the north, Belgravia to the west and Pimlico in the south. 

 

Transport Links

Victoria is renowned for being a well-connected part of London and it has one of the busiest stations in the country as a result, making it a superb location for business to rent office space. Trains depart from Victoria Station to a number of locations, including South England, Gatwick Airport and the rest of the capital. Victoria also has an Underground station which is connected to the Circle, District and Victoria lines. From here, Kings Cross is a 13-minute journey and Oxford Circus is just ten minutes away. Similarly, for commuters looking to explore London’s exceptional range of cultural hubs, Soho and Mayfair are just ten minutes away. 

 

There is also a large coach station here which provides access not just to destinations in the south but also Edinburgh, Exeter and Amsterdam. Victoria has a great bus network and taxis are readily available as well. This area is just under 45 minutes from Heathrow Airport and provides direct links to Gatwick Airport, which is just under an hour away. 

 

Food and Leisure 

As a popular tourist spot and huge commuter base, Victoria has a huge range of eateries for those working in offices to choose from. From restaurants like Nandos, Lime Orange and The Phoenix to cafés such as Coffee Geek and Friends, and Etnacoffee, there are options to suit every budget and taste. In terms of bars, Victoria has a wide selection of venues to choose from, whether you are enjoying drinks with colleagues or friends, or meeting clients for drinks. Shakespeare, Vagabond Wines and Bag O Nails are just some of the options. There are several supermarkets close to Victoria as well, including a Tesco store and Sainsbury's. 

 

Professionals working in Victoria are well-positioned in terms of culture and entertainment, from Buckingham Palace and Green Park just a stone’s throw away to plenty of monuments and theatres to explore either on lunch breaks or after work. There are plenty of leafy spaces to enjoy with coffee before work or on lunch breaks too, especially during the summer time. Oxford Street can also be reached in just over five minutes via the Underground for anyone looking to do a spot of shopping, with a huge selection of high street stores and independent boutiques to explore.
